Not many people use this term today in reference to rhetorical situations; nonetheless, it is instructive to know that early rhetorical thinkers like Aristotle actually placed much emphasis on speakers having a clear telos. A philosophy of teleology sees purpose in ends rather than stated causes, making the outcome the actual, or "final" cause. This important Greek word describes the final goal of a long journey with many stages and all the work it takes to get there, a finished product crafted of many parts and all the craftsmanship to make each part, or the final purpose of a long series of events and all the incidents along the way.
